摘要
从竞争走向竞合,是区域科技创新发展的趋势,也是优化区域整体创新能力的基础。基于CAS理论的4大基本性质和3大内在机制,确定了区域科技创新竞合关系的8个影响因素,并运用模糊QFD和模糊TOPSIS方法,分别设计了竞合关系影响因素的重要度和改进需求度评价方法,进而实证研究了长三角区域科技创新竞合关系影响因素的重要度排序,以及长三角区域3大竞合圈各自影响因素的改进需求度排序,最后提出优化长三角区域科技创新竞合关系的建议。
The development trend of regional scientific and technological innovation is from competition to Co-opetition, which can optimize regional innovation ability. This paper summarizes eight influence factors which deeply impact Co-opetition relationship of scientific and technological innovation according to the four fundamental natures and three internal mechanisms of Complex Adap tive System theory. Then the paper designs methods to sort the importance and improvement demand of influence factors by using fuzzy QFD and fuzzy TOPSIS method. Finally, this paper takes the Yangtze delta district as an example to do the empirical study and makes some proposal to promote the Co-opetition relationship development of scientific and technological innovation in Yangtze delta district.
